Bug 456056

Summary: Clicks are not passed to inactive wine windows on wayland
Product: [Plasma] kwin Reporter: wiebe803
Component: wayland-genericAssignee: KWin default assignee <kwin-bugs-null>
Status: RESOLVED FIXED    
Severity: normal CC: nate, xaver.hugl
Priority: NOR    
Version First Reported In: 5.25.1   
Target Milestone: ---   
Platform: Manjaro   
OS: Linux   
Latest Commit: Version Fixed/Implemented In:
Sentry Crash Report:

Description wiebe803 2022-06-27 23:18:10 UTC
SUMMARY

STEPS TO REPRODUCE
1. Have any of the  "Management -> Window Actions -> Inactive Inner Window Actions -> Left click" settings set to "Activate, raise and pass click" ("Activate, raise and scroll" for mouse wheel).
2. Have a window using the wine compatibility layer and a non-wine window open.
3. Focus the non-wine window.
4. Click(or scroll) on the wine window.

OBSERVED RESULT
The window acts as if the setting in "Management -> Window Actions -> Inactive Inner Window Actions" you have set to "Activate, raise and pass click" ("Activate, raise and scroll" for mouse wheel) were instead just set to "Activate and raise". I.e. the click/scroll doesn't get passed to the wine-window.

EXPECTED RESULT
The click/scroll gets passed to the window, the window is activated and raised.

SOFTWARE/OS VERSIONS
Kernel Version: 5.18.7-1-MANJARO (64-bit)
KDE Plasma Version: 5.25.1
KDE Frameworks Version: 5.95.0
Qt Version: 5.15.5

ADDITIONAL INFORMATION
This bug doesn't occur when using x11 instead of wayland.
Comment 1 Zamundaaa 2024-09-25 15:42:53 UTC
I don't see this happening on Plasma 6.1, so I assume this is fixed. If it isn't, just reopen this